I want to get continous contract data, along with Volume for 1 hour candle for Nifty or any other index, Now if I pass the instrument token of the index, I get the OHLC data but volume is null, and if I use the Dec Fut or Jan Fut for the date, then I get the data from the day the contract was listed.
Is there a way we can get the contract data like we get in Trading view, rolled properly with volume for the index?

    The NIFTY 50 index (instrument_token = 256265) is a benchmark market index and not an exchange-traded security. As such, it does not have actual trade volume or open interest since the index itself cannot be directly bought or sold on the NSE. The 'Volume' represents the volume traded on the day up to that moment, while 'Open Interest (OI)' reflects the open interest recorded during the day at that moment.
